The University of Minnesota Duluth women's basketball team named graduate student Johanna Miller and junior Myra Moorjani to the College Sports Communicators (CSC) Academic All District Team for the 2024-25 season this morning.
Â
Miller now earns her first CSC nomination of her career after transferring from Augustana University last season. In her first year with the Bulldogs, Miller led the team in total points (311) and total rebounds (187) after starting in all 28 games for UMD this season.
Â
Moorjani now earns her second Academic All District nomination of her career after starting in all 28 games for the Bulldogs this season. Moorjani tallied 305 total points and 127 total rebounds this season while leading the team in total assists with 93.
